WebMar 25, 2024 · The richer the soil becomes the better the plants grow. This method can use well-rotted farmyard manure, stable manure, straw or garden compost as the top dressing. Each year more compost is added but the soil is never dug. The worms do that for us and soil structure, which digging destroys, is greatly improved.

WebJan 29, 2013 · And small-scale suburban and urban gardening has incredible potential. Using widely available data, Roger Doiron of Kitchen Gardeners International estimates that converting 10 percent of our nation’s lawns to vegetable gardens “could meet about a third of our fresh vegetable needs at current consumption rates.”
